What I Look for in the Flowers
When I buy flowers wrapped in brown paper, I pay attention to freshness first. I look for firm stems, bright petals, and leaves that are not wilted or browned. I also prefer flowers that are just beginning to open, because they tend to last longer once I bring them home.
Choosing the Right Flower Type
I like to match the flowers to the occasion. Roses feel classic and romantic, tulips look clean and modern, and wildflowers give a relaxed, natural feel. If I want something more luxurious, I choose peonies, lilies, or hydrangeas. The brown paper wrap works well with almost any flower type, but I always think about the message I want the bouquet to send.
Checking the Quality of the Wrapping
I make sure the brown paper is neat, dry, and securely wrapped around the bouquet. I prefer paper that looks sturdy and complements the flowers without overpowering them. If the wrap is torn, soggy, or messy, it usually tells me the bouquet has not been handled carefully.
Size and Presentation Matter
I consider the size of the bouquet based on the purpose of the gift. For a simple thank-you or casual gesture, I go with a smaller bunch. For birthdays, anniversaries, or special celebrations, I choose a fuller arrangement. I also like the paper wrap to be folded cleanly, since presentation makes a big difference in how the bouquet feels overall.
